我计划为我的用户制作一个PM系统,整体看起来很容易,但是我看到教程制作PM系统的方式有一个问题.
在我计划工作的方式中,会有像user_from,user_to这样的行,然后消息 – user_from将是发送者,并且将在他的发送消息中看到消息,user_to将是接收者并将在他的收件箱.但是,如果用户想要从其发送的文件夹中删除邮件,但其他用户不想从收件箱中删除邮件,该怎么办?
这样做有什么简单的方法吗?
将消息放在会话中也很好,比如Gmail和Facebook,但这可能难以编码(任何教程都很受欢迎)?
最佳答案
您可以通过几种方式解决问题,但我可能会在表中添加几个标志(from_deleted,to_deleted):
>不将删除消息,而是将相应的标志更新为1.
>列出消息时,过滤掉已标记的消息.
>您可以设置脚本,以便在标记之后,如果两个字段都被标记,那么您实际上可以删除该行.
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。